Cobb County announced in a news release that four individuals recently graduated from the Cobb County Drug Treatment Court, marking a powerful step forward in their recovery journeys. The ceremony, held in the Jury Assembly Room at Cobb Superior Court, celebrated their achievements alongside judges, court staff, attorneys, elected officials, and supportive family and friends.
The Drug Treatment Court offers an 18-to-24-month voluntary alternative to incarceration for individuals facing substance use disorders. Participants undergo intensive judicial supervision, receive tailored treatment, and benefit from a comprehensive support system designed to help them rebuild their lives and reenter the community as productive citizens.
